During the recent unveiling of the Samsung Galaxy S24 series, Google introduced a range of AI-driven features designed for these new smartphones.
Among these, the search gesture function stands out for its innovative approach, allowing users to begin a search by simply circling or tapping on their screen content.
This feature eliminates the need for traditional typing or cumbersome navigation, offering a quick and intuitive way to explore content of interest.
Tech expert Mishaal Rahman has shared that this handy search tool will soon be available on the Google Pixel 8 and Pixel 8 Pro, potentially as soon as January 31st. This feature is set to further improve the user experience on these advanced devices.
A video demonstration showed the ease of activating the search gesture, which involves pressing and holding the navigation bar.
This feature’s implementation in the Pixel line will bring changes to the settings menu, allowing users to easily customize and control the new feature.
To utilize this AI-based search function, Pixel 8 and Pixel 8 Pro users might need to install an updated version of the Google app. Official announcements from Google are expected soon, detailing the deployment schedule and specific application updates.
